Our exhibitions bring you unique stories of the people of Wollondilly
Displays are changed regularly as research progresses
Aboriginal culture is also well represented and the local elders are consulted on content
Exhibitions are on display in several buildings
- Exhibition Building
- Burragorang Cottage
- Fully furnished timber and slab cottage
- Drill Hall
- Burragorang Boys & Beyond in WW1
- Faces and Places Building
- Hope Out of the Ashes – Development of Fire Fighting in Wollondilly
- With the Best of Intentions – Stories of Dr Barnardo’s @ Mowbray Park
- Churches and Schools in the community
- One Teacher School
- From Farm to Table Pavilion – The Machinery Shed
- 100 years of apple growing in Oakdale
- from Estonia to Thirlmere – stories from the poultry industry
- The Oaks Blacksmith Shop
- Equipment used for shoeing horses etc
- Farm Equipment
- Outdoor farm machinery
